
Another Big Performance from McGuire Leads Kent State in Battle Against Texas Tech
8/30/2025 5:42:00โฏPM | Women's Volleyball
BOCA RATON, Fla. โ Outside hitter Mackenzie McGuire posted 26 kills against Texas Tech on Saturday as Kent State lost 3-1 (23-25, 22-25, 25-23, 22-25) in the final contest at the FAU Invitational in a close battle in which all sets were decided by three points or fewer. The back-and-forth contest featured 30 ties and 17 lead changes.
McGuire earned a spot on the all-tournament team and had at least 17 kills in all three matches. Her 26 on Saturday are the most by a Mid-American Conference attacker during opening weekend
After coming up just short in each of the first two sets, the Golden Flashes (0-3) fell behind 10-4 to start the third. Timeout was called to regroup, and a 4-0 run followed. A kill by McGuire put Kent State ahead 14-13, and the lead grew to five at 23-18. The Red Raiders scored the next four points to get within one but followed with an attack just beyond the endline. A service error put the Flashes back in serve-receive, and sophomore Nadia Miller found the floor with a tip over the block on a slide to take the set, 25-23.
Kent State was the first to 15 in the fourth set, but Texas Tech responded with a 6-2 run to go ahead by a pair. The Flashes evened it at 19-19 before the Red Raiders used a 6-3 run to close it out.
Miller had one of her best performances in a Kent State uniform and finished with career-highs in points (15.5), kills (10) and total blocks (6). Junior Christina Vigil recorded 48 assists and added eight digs.
Sophomore Hailey Brenner tallied a career-high 16 digs and added two more aces to finish the weekend with seven.
